A Quiet Comfort Zone

A six-year-old shelter cat named Esme has captured hearts online. She was surrendered to an animal shelter with little information about her past. Despite a desire for affection, Esme finds comfort and security in her own small room at the facility.

The feline has slowly begun to show her appreciation for gentle petting. Staff describe her as „starved for love.”However, she still prefers the safety of her personal enclosure. Her story highlights the complex needs of rescued animals.

Esme's preference for her private space is a key part of her personality. This behavior suggests a need for a secure environment. Many shelter animals benefit from having a quiet retreat. It helps them adjust to new surroundings.

Her gradual acceptance of human touch is a positive sign. It indicates a growing trust in her caregivers. The shelter staff are working patiently with her. They aim to build her confidence.

Starved for lovedescribes an animal that deeply craves affection and attention. This often stems from a lack of consistent positive interaction in their past. For Esme, it means she desires connection but might be hesitant to fully embrace it due to her history. She wants to be loved but also needs to feel safe.

Esme's journey is a reminder of the emotional needs of shelter pets. Her story emphasizes the importance of patience and understanding. The hope is that she will soon find a loving home where she can feel completely safe and cherished.
